Helena, OhioHelena, Ohio, in Sandusky county, is 26 miles SE of Toledo, Ohio. As of the year 2000 census, 236 people lived in Helena. The People and Families of HelenaIn Helena, about 75% of adults are married. Wealth and EducationIn 2000, Helena had a median family income of $35,938. Helena HousingAn estimated 82% of living spaces in Helena are occupied by their owners, not by renters. CommutingIn Helena, 98% of commuters drive to work.

Treatment at an Alcohol Treatment or Drug Rehabilitation Center in Helena will hone in on the two main causes of addiction, physical and psychological. Over time, the individual's brain adapts to the use of a psychoactive substance, lessening the effect of the drug. Physical tolerance develops as a result. The person ends up having to take more and more drugs or alcohol to try and get back to that first initial high that got them hooked.
Upon commencing treatment, an individual will address the physical aspect of addiction by taking part in a detoxification program in Helena, Ohio, which will get him through the uncomfortable withdrawal symptoms that are caused by abrupt cessation of a substance. Withdrawal symptoms can typically last for days, weeks or months depending on the type of substance you're dealing with. Heroin withdrawal for example may take quite some time to get through, and is particularly painful. Detoxification along with psychological counseling will get the individual in the right frame of mind to start addressing the psychological issues that are involved with the addiction to drugs or alcohol. This method greatly increases the individual's chances of a successful recovery and prevents relapse.

The rate of current alcohol use among teens aged 12 to 17 was 16.6 percent in 2006. Youth binge and heavy drinking rates were 10.3 and 2.4 percent, respectively. These rates are essentially the same as the 2005 rates (16.5 percent, 9.9 percent, and 2.4 percent, respectively).
OxyContin is the brand name for oxycodone hydrochloride, an opioid (narcotic) analgesic (pain reliever).
